Exploring the Symbolism of Honor and Power in Paolo Veronese's Masterpiece
Understanding the Historical Context of the Painting
The Renaissance Influence on Veronese's Work
Paolo Veronese, a prominent figure of the Venetian Renaissance, created "Honor and Power" during a time of great cultural flourishing. This period, marked by a revival of classical learning and art, allowed Veronese to blend historical themes with contemporary issues. His work reflects the grandeur of Venice, showcasing the city's wealth and political power through rich imagery and elaborate compositions. Veronese's ability to incorporate classical elements with a unique Venetian flair sets him apart from his contemporaries.Political and Social Themes Reflected in the Artwork
"Honor and Power" delves into the intricate relationship between authority and virtue. The painting captures the essence of nobility and the responsibilities that come with power. Veronese often infused his works with social commentary, and this piece is no exception. It reflects the political dynamics of 16th-century Venice, where art served as a means of both celebration and critique of the ruling class. The painting invites viewers to ponder the moral implications of power and the legacy it leaves behind.Visual Elements and Techniques in Honor and Power
Color Palette: The Vibrant Hues of Veronese
Veronese's use of color in "Honor and Power" is nothing short of breathtaking. His vibrant palette includes deep reds, rich golds, and lush greens, which evoke a sense of opulence and vitality.Symbolic Use of Color in Renaissance Art
In Renaissance art, colors often carry symbolic meanings. The reds may signify passion and power, while gold represents wealth and divinity. Veronese expertly employs these colors to enhance the narrative of the painting, drawing the viewer's eye to key figures and elements.Contrast and Composition: A Study of Balance
The composition of "Honor and Power" showcases Veronese's mastery of balance and harmony. He skillfully arranges figures and objects to create a dynamic yet cohesive scene. The interplay of light and shadow adds depth, guiding the viewer's gaze through the artwork.Brushwork and Texture: The Signature Style of Veronese
Veronese's brushwork is characterized by its fluidity and precision. In "Honor and Power," he employs a variety of techniques to create texture and movement.Layering Techniques and Their Impact on Depth
Veronese often used layering to build depth in his paintings. This technique allows for a rich visual experience, as the viewer can perceive multiple layers of color and texture. The result is a painting that feels alive and three-dimensional.Capturing Light: Veronese's Mastery of Illumination
Light plays a crucial role in Veronese's work. In "Honor and Power," he captures the interplay of light and shadow, enhancing the realism of the figures and the richness of the setting. This mastery of illumination adds a dramatic flair to the composition.Iconography and Figures: Decoding the Characters in the Painting
